Rathfriland FC gear up for annual Fun Day

This Saturday, all roads lead to the now annual John Ingram Memorial Fun Day at Rathfriland FC’s Iveagh Park.

This is a special day in the life of the club calender and one that is and has been brilliantly supported by all sides of the community since its formation eight years ago.

Keeping the link with football, there be a junior football competition for various age groups but as well as this there will be fun for all the family with various other attractions for all age groups including face and nail painting, helium baloons, bouncy slide and bouncy castles, penalty kick, mini tractor race and sports games.

The Fire and Rescue Service will be on show as well as a Mini Tractor Display. As usual, there will be various stalls including refreshments and the traditional barbeque.

Admission for adults is £3 with all children free. This and any other gate donations will be going to the club’s two chosen charities of the Southern Area Hospice and the Lucy Parke Progeria Fund.

This is always a great day for both club and community and Rathfriland FC look forward to the same this coming Saturday with events kicking off at 12.30pm.
